WebAn electrolyte panel only checks electrolyte levels. A basic metabolic panel (BMP) measures the levels of certain electrolytes, along with creatinine, blood glucose and blood urea nitrogen (BUN). A comprehensive metabolic panel (CMP) is an expanded BMP test that also measures total protein in your blood, as well as liver enzymes. WebJul 26, 2024 · The expected blood calcium range is 8.6–10.2 mg/dL. Calcium is a key mineral for many body functions. A proper calcium level is important for muscles, nerves, and heart function as well as bone and dental health. WebMay 1, 2003 · Normal ionized calcium levels are 4 to 5.6 mg per dL (1 to 1.4 mmol per L). Hypercalcemia is considered mild if the total serum calcium level is between 10.5 and 12 mg per dL (2.63 and 3... WebMar 8, 2024 · If the measured serum total calcium concentration is 8 mg/dL (2 mmol/L), and the serum albumin concentration is 2 g/dL (20 g/L) below normal, the corrected value will be 9.6 mg/dL (2.4 mmol/L), which is normal.
